|
@@ -73,11 +73,13 @@
|
|
/>
|
|
/>
|
|
</template>
|
|
</template>
|
|
<template v-if="item.type === 'msgRecipient'">
|
|
<template v-if="item.type === 'msgRecipient'">
|
|
- <el-radio-group :disabled="item.disabled" v-model="formData[item.prop]">
|
|
|
|
- <el-radio :key="vax.value" v-for="vax in bj_msg_recipient" :value="vax.value">{{
|
|
|
|
- vax.label
|
|
|
|
- }}</el-radio>
|
|
|
|
|
|
+ <el-radio-group v-model="formData.msgRecipient">
|
|
|
|
+ <el-radio value="1">是</el-radio>
|
|
|
|
+ <el-radio value="2">否</el-radio>
|
|
</el-radio-group>
|
|
</el-radio-group>
|
|
|
|
+ <!-- <el-radio-group v-model="formData[item.prop]">
|
|
|
|
+ <el-radio v-for="vax in bj_msg_recipient" :value="vax.value">{{ vax.label }}</el-radio>
|
|
|
|
+ </el-radio-group> -->
|
|
</template>
|
|
</template>
|
|
<template v-if="item.type === 'contactName'">
|
|
<template v-if="item.type === 'contactName'">
|
|
<el-select
|
|
<el-select
|
|
@@ -234,25 +236,26 @@ async function setDialogVisible(isNew: boolean = true, check: boolean = false) {
|
|
}
|
|
}
|
|
// 点击确定
|
|
// 点击确定
|
|
function handleConfirmClick(formEl: FormInstance | undefined) {
|
|
function handleConfirmClick(formEl: FormInstance | undefined) {
|
|
- if (!formEl) return;
|
|
|
|
- formEl.validate((valid, fields) => {
|
|
|
|
- if (valid) {
|
|
|
|
- dialogVisible.value = false;
|
|
|
|
- let data = { ...formData.value };
|
|
|
|
- if (props.otherInfo) {
|
|
|
|
- data = { ...data, ...props.otherInfo };
|
|
|
|
- }
|
|
|
|
- if (!isEdit.value) {
|
|
|
|
- systemStore.newPageDataAction(props.modalConfig.pageName, data, props.modalConfig.pageListParams);
|
|
|
|
- } else {
|
|
|
|
- if (pageOperateType.value === 'edit') {
|
|
|
|
- systemStore.editPageDataAction(props.modalConfig.pageName, data, props.modalConfig.pageListParams);
|
|
|
|
- }
|
|
|
|
- }
|
|
|
|
- } else {
|
|
|
|
- console.log('error submit!', fields);
|
|
|
|
- }
|
|
|
|
- });
|
|
|
|
|
|
+ console.log(formData.msgRecipient);
|
|
|
|
+ // if (!formEl) return;
|
|
|
|
+ // formEl.validate((valid, fields) => {
|
|
|
|
+ // if (valid) {
|
|
|
|
+ // dialogVisible.value = false;
|
|
|
|
+ // let data = { ...formData.value };
|
|
|
|
+ // if (props.otherInfo) {
|
|
|
|
+ // data = { ...data, ...props.otherInfo };
|
|
|
|
+ // }
|
|
|
|
+ // if (!isEdit.value) {
|
|
|
|
+ // systemStore.newPageDataAction(props.modalConfig.pageName, data, props.modalConfig.pageListParams);
|
|
|
|
+ // } else {
|
|
|
|
+ // if (pageOperateType.value === 'edit') {
|
|
|
|
+ // systemStore.editPageDataAction(props.modalConfig.pageName, data, props.modalConfig.pageListParams);
|
|
|
|
+ // }
|
|
|
|
+ // }
|
|
|
|
+ // } else {
|
|
|
|
+ // console.log('error submit!', fields);
|
|
|
|
+ // }
|
|
|
|
+ // });
|
|
}
|
|
}
|
|
// 取消
|
|
// 取消
|
|
function handleExcel(formEl: FormInstance | undefined) {
|
|
function handleExcel(formEl: FormInstance | undefined) {
|